593 WWUS74 KMAF 091814 NPWMAF URGENT - WEATHER MESSAGE National Weather Service Midland/Odessa TX 1114 AM MST Fri Jan 9 2026 NMZ027-TXZ270-271-101000- /O.CON.KMAF.HW.W.0004.000000T0000Z-260110T1200Z/ Guadalupe Mountains of Eddy County-Guadalupe Mountains Above 7000 Feet-Guadalupe and Delaware Mountains- Including the cities of Pine Springs, Guadalupe Mountains National Park, and Queen 1114 AM MST Fri Jan 9 2026 /1214 PM CST Fri Jan 9 2026/ ...HIGH WIND WARNING REMAINS IN EFFECT UNTIL 5 AM MST /6 AM CST/ SATURDAY... * WHAT...Today, west winds 35 to 45 mph with gusts up to 60 mph. Tonight, north to northeast winds 35 to 45 mph, mainly through Guadalupe Pass. * WHERE...Guadalupe Mountains of west Texas and Southeast New Mexico. * WHEN...Until 5 AM MST /6 AM CST/ Saturday. * IMPACTS...Travel will be difficult, especially for high profile vehicles like campers, vans, and tractor trailers. Severe turbulence near the mountains will be hazardous for low flying light aircraft. P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S... Winds will be particularly hazardous at higher elevations where the strongest winds are likely to occur. Be especially careful driving in these mountainous areas. People driving high-profile vehicles should strongly consider postponing travel in these areas until the winds subside. Use caution if flying low near the mountains as severe turbulence is possible. && $$ Sprang
